Question 2

Suppose that Hawaii legalizes casino gambling. By imposing a tax on casino revenues, the state government is able to eliminate the state income tax on wages. What is likely to be the effect on the labor supply curve in Hawaii?
 
  What will be an ideal response?

Answer to Question 2

Eliminating the income tax on wages increases the opportunity cost of leisure because the after-tax wage is now higher than it was. Workers will also earn more income for any given number of hours worked. Whether workers will end up supplying more hours at each wage rate depends on whether the substitution effect of this increase in the after-tax wage is greater than the income effect.
